Transaction 081713d4ccd2d224f5921d260d643147a4e26864a214f4e79b2eacb0573be4ed

38 Input
1 Outputs
  • 081713d4ccd2d224f5921d260d643147a4e26864a214f4e79b2eacb0573be4ed:0
  • value  120731651
    address  bc1qw84v0s66qh4fgj7w2fqwv5fpp20wtakms9ca9m